EFFECT OF THE TIMING OF CORNEAL SUTURE REMOVAL AFTER PHACOEMULSIFICATION ON POST-OPERATIVE ASTIGMATISM

Purpose: To evaluate the effect of corneal suture removal timing after phacoemulsification on refractive and corneal astigmatism and best-corrected visual acuity (BCVA). Methods: This prospective, single-center comparative study included 34 patients (34 eyes, aged 40-60 years). All eyes underwent uncomplicated phacoemulsification through a 2.75-mm superior corneal incision closed with a single 10-0 nylon suture. Patients were randomized into two groups: Suture removal at 1 week (Group 1) or at 1 month (Group 2). Refractive astigmatism, keratometric astigmatism, and BCVA were evaluated immediately before suture removal and at 1 h, 1 week, and 1 month afterward. Results: Baseline characteristics were similar between groups (p>0.05), and no wound-related complications occurred. In Group 1, refractive astigmatism decreased significantly from 2.18+/-0.87 D to 0.88+/-0.42 D at 1 month after suture removal (p<0.001), with most of the reduction occurring within the first post-operative week. In Group 2, refractive astigmatism showed only a minimal change and did not reach statistical significance (1.61+/-0.68 D to 1.31+/-0.53 D; p=0.057). Corneal astigmatism reduction was also more pronounced in Group 1. At 1 month, Group 1 demonstrated significantly lower refractive astigmatism than Group 2. (p=0.037) Vector analysis further supported these findings. The early removal group demonstrated significantly greater surgically induced astigmatism correction (SIA 1.68+/-0.51 D vs. 1.43+/-0.54 D; p=0.041) and a lower difference vector (0.49+/-0.28 D vs. 0.77+/-0.31 D; p=0.012), indicating more effective reduction of suture-induced astigmatism. Conclusion: Early corneal suture removal after cataract surgery provides a faster and greater reduction in post-operative astigmatism and accelerates visual rehabilitation. When wound stability is adequate, suture removal at approximately 1 week post-operatively may be recommended to optimize early refractive outcomes.
